Error Code 66E

Fridge ice chute heater is open, shorted, or has a loose connection

What This Means

Heater connector slipped out (CN52 or CN79); Heater wire open-circuited; Heater short-circuited; Defective thermistor in heater circuit

What actually causes this:

Heater wire in the ice chute area broke or its connector at the PCB came loose.

First Thing to Check

Check the CN52 and CN79 connectors on the Main PCB are fully seated — both must be connected for continuity test.

Parts Involved

Fridge ice duct heaterMain PCBCN52 connectorCN79 connector

How to Fix

  1. 1

    Remove MAIN PCB CN52 and CN79 connectors

  2. 2

    Measure continuity between CN52 pin 5 and CN79 pin 3

  3. 3

    0 Ohm = heater short circuit; ∞ Ohm = open wire or connector slipped
